In a very real sense I think you are right. And the rule is "If you don't get the answer you want, call back." It helps to do a lot of reading, like you have done, with examples. Realizing that routing oneself via YUL makes me realize "Can I also do it via YYZ" or similar questions.
With my SIT example, the rep told me a) it was not possible to book the AS flight I needed and b) the stopover in SIT was raising the mileage needed. In fact, neither was correct. The online support department figured out how to book the AS flight I needed (to keep my connection in SEA <4 hours) and I knew once that was fixed my stopover in SIT on the return would price out at just 25K miles.
